When considering a helicopter tour, the first thing to understand is what’s included. This particular excursion departs from Moorabbin Airport, a convenient spot just outside Melbourne’s city center. After a quick safety briefing, you’ll board a shared helicopter—meaning you’ll be flying with a small group, typically up to five people. This small group size helps ensure everyone gets a good view and feels more engaged with the pilot’s commentary.
The flight itself lasts around 12 minutes, but in that short span, you’ll cover significant ground. The pilot guides you over Brighton Beach, famous for its row of colorful bathing boxes—a perfect photo backdrop. You’ll also fly over Ricketts Point Marine Sanctuary, a protected area known for its diverse marine life and pristine reefs.
You’ll see the coastal contours of Blackrock and follow the shoreline along the Royal Melbourne and Victoria Golf Course, giving you a unique perspective of these well-known landmarks. The pilot’s commentary adds a layer of context—pointing out interesting sights and sharing insights about the area’s history and geography. We loved how the pilot’s knowledge made the experience both fun and educational.
The helicopter itself is a modern, well-maintained aircraft, and the safety briefing before takeoff is thorough. After landing, there’s a chance to take a quick photo in front of the helicopter—a nice keepsake of your adventure. While the tour does not include transportation to and from the airport, the check-in process is straightforward, and ample parking is available at the Moorabbin location.

How long is the helicopter flight?
The flight lasts approximately 12 minutes, offering a quick but comprehensive aerial tour of the coastline.
Where does the tour depart from?
It departs from Moorabbin Airport, a convenient location just outside Melbourne.
Is this a private flight?
No, it’s a shared helicopter flight, typically with up to 5 participants, which helps keep the cost affordable and the experience intimate.
What’s included in the price?
Your ticket covers a pre-flight safety briefing, the 12-minute flight, informative commentary from the pilot, and a photo in front of the helicopter.
Are there any age or weight restrictions?
Yes, the tour is not suitable for people over 275 lbs (125 kg) for safety reasons.
Can I cancel or reschedule?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, and there’s an option to reserve now and pay later.
Do I need to bring anything?
Bring a camera and wear comfortable clothes—the temperature difference between ground and air is minimal, so dress normally.
